What is the difference between Quantitative Model Validation Analyst vs Quantitative Risk Analyst?
| Aspect | Quantitative Model Validation Analyst | Quantitative Risk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ires a degree in finance, mathematics, or statistics; certifications like CFA or FRM are common | Similar credentials; often holds CFA, FRM, or related certifications |
| Work Environment | Focuses on validating models used in risk management, trading, or credit scoring within financial institutions | Analyzes and manages financial risk, including market, credit, and operational risks in banking or investment firms |
| Industry Usage | Commonly employed in banking, asset management, and insurance sectors | Widely used in banking, hedge funds, and financial services |
The main difference is that Quantitative Model Validation Analysts focus on testing and validating models to ensure accuracy and compliance, while Quantitative Risk Analysts assess and manage overall financial risks. Both roles require strong quantitative skills and often overlap in credentials and work environments, but their core responsibilities differ in scope and focus.

Job description
Role Summary/Purpose:
The AVP, Model Validation is responsible for model validation and ensure they are meeting Model Risk Management policies, standards, procedures as well as regulations (OCC2011-12/SR 11-7). This role requires high level of expertise with minimal technical supervision, requiring the ability to lead validation projects, take accountability for validation results across various model categories, and make meaningful contributions to projects.
Essential Responsibilities:
Serve as a key contributor and lead analyst performing model validation with minimal supervision for credit acquisition, account management, fraud and marketing models built using both machine learning algorithms and traditional logistic regression techniques.
Perform the full scope end-to-end validation independently for assigned internally and vendor developed new models and existing models.
Lead/Perform the review and maintenance of relevant model and validation documentation, perform in depth analysis on large data sets and reports to support discussions on key analytics and model risks..
Work closely within the Risk organization to validate accuracy and performance of all models, whether statistical/AI/ML or non-statistical to identify any issues requiring further investigation, and resolve problems independently.
Collaborate with the Synchrony Financial business teams to uncover and highlight risk associated with models.
Keep pace with the latest model developments in academia, regulatory environment, risk technology (vendor and in-house) and financial services industries in order to provide expert guidance to the Synchrony Financial functions.
Support regulatory examinations and internal audits of the modeling process and selected models samples.
Provide technical consultation and process improvement to model risk management on recommended solution based on solid research in the academic and industry practice.
Perform other duties and/or special projects as assigned.
Qualifications/Requirements:
Master's degree (or foreign equivalent) in Statistics, Mathematics, Data Science or related quantitative field and 4+ years' experience in model development / model validation experience in financial services, banking, or retail.
4+ years of hands-on and proven experience with data science and statistical tools including Python, R, SAS, SQL, SPARK, Data Lake, H2O, SageMaker and AWS.
4+ years of statistical analysis and the handling large amounts of data and analyzing for trends.
4+ years of experience with the application of US regulatory requirements for Model Risk Management.
Ability and flexibility to travel for business as required
Desired Characteristics:
Strong knowledge of Regulatory requirements for Model Risk Management with proven track records of delivering Regulatory requirements.
5+ years of proven experience in Model Risk Management in modeling and validation in the financial services industry including both analytic/modeling/quantitative experience and governance or other credit/financial discipline.
Experience in people and project management, including demonstrated ability to develop actionable plan to meet high level objectives, strong execution, and timeline sensitive deliverables.
Sharp focus on accuracy with extreme attention to detail.
Knowledge of Credit Card/Consumer Finance products and business model.
Experience with Machine Learning / AI methodologies and related applications, including generative AI model validation and validation framework development.
Excellent written and oral communication and presentation skills.
